About the role

  • This role is responsible for facilitating all aspects of onboarding for Behavior Technician personnel.
  • Additionally, they will provide a positive customer service experience to team members.

Responsibilities

  • The Onboarding Specialist will organize, maintain, and verify all aspects of the process and maintain current Behavior Technician staff files through completion of onboarding.
  • Manage candidate applications, associated pre-hire requirements, and maintain detailed records in CareConnect and the HRIS platform.
  • Partner with the Recruiting and Operations teams regarding candidate and team member transitions.
  • Follow-up via email or service desk with team members within 24 hours and maintain a customer satisfaction rating above 90%.
